Belyanki - mushrooms with a smell of geranium

Belyanki - mushrooms, which are scientifically called "white waves". They are representatives of milkers. Despite this name, the whites are mushrooms, the color of which can be pinkish or even orange. In the people they are also called "fluffy breasts" because of the specific pile on the hat.

Description

Belyanka is a mushroom that has a convex silky-fluffy dry (rarely mucous) hat with a depression in the center. Its diameter is 4-9 cm. The fluffy edges are wrapped. As the fungus grows, the hat unfolds and sometimes becomes funnel-shaped. Its color may be white, white-cream, slightly pink. The middle is pinkish-fawn. Plates of the fungus are frequent, slightly downward, grown, narrow. Their color is white or pinkish. Cream spore powder. The mushroom’s leg is cylindrical, 1.5–2 cm in diameter, and grows 2–4 cm in height. It is finely fluffy (sometimes naked), hollow inside, light fawn in color with a pink tint or white. Belyanki are mushrooms whose milky juice is very caustic. In contact with skin, it causes irritation. In air, color does not change. The whites are very similar to pink thunder. Finding differences between them can be quite difficult, but the former has a lighter hat and smaller disputes. This mushroom smells like geraniums.

Habitat and distribution

Belyanki are mushrooms that create mycorrhiza with birch trees. Therefore, they are found in birch and forests mixed with this tree. Prefer wet places. This mushroom can be found on the forest edges, in young birch forests, on the sidelines of paths and roads. Most often they grow in groups. They are found throughout the temperate zone of the Northern Hemisphere (North America, Eurasia). In the Russian Federation, the European part of the country is especially rich in them. Collect whites from July to October.

Culinary properties

Belyanki are mushrooms considered conditionally edible. They are assigned the second category, which indicates good quality. In order to completely get rid of caustic juice, which contains unsafe compounds, it is recommended to pre-soak the white waves in two days. Then they need to be boiled for 15 minutes. The mushroom is consumed fried, stewed, salted and pickled.

Medical use

In the Scandinavian countries, whites are used to treat various diseases. In domestic folk medicine, boiled and fresh white traps are used to treat various skin diseases, indigestion, and constipation. The juice of fresh mushrooms is rubbed into the skin affected by the fungus. It also helps with sweating feet. A decoction of this fungus with celandine, a series of leaves of young birch, chamomile is used to treat pediatric diathesis and scrofula. For rheumatism, gout and polyarthritis with the same composition, do foot baths. It should be noted that the healing properties of whites are not yet fully understood. As a medicinal raw material, mushrooms can be stored dried in tightly sealed jars.
